Output 50d7d016fae0f0cd204c7c851477ee02b14c8728a4a31a0d1c3bde06d1307b04:4

value
29216174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a563f26b1a944545aa1d761514971023647ad940 OP_EQUAL
address
MNyfTWzBF8eXEk4o5sdP9QL11FiiKrMoUz
transaction
50d7d016fae0f0cd204c7c851477ee02b14c8728a4a31a0d1c3bde06d1307b04
spent
true